What is a linen master?

Linen Masters are professionals responsible for managing and overseeing the inventory, distribution, and maintenance of linens in establishments such as hotels, hospitals, or cruise ships. They ensure that clean and adequate supplies of linens, such as sheets, towels, and uniforms, are available at all times. Linen Masters also supervise staff involved in laundry and linen services, maintain records, and implement procedures to ensure hygiene and efficiency. Their work is essential for smooth daily operations and guest or patient satisfaction.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a linen master,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Linen Master, you need expertise in inventory management, textile care, and logistics, often supported by experience in hospitality or healthcare environments. Familiarity with linen tracking systems, laundering equipment, and supply chain software is typically required. Strong attention to detail, organizational skills, and effective communication help ensure smooth operations and high service standards. These skills are vital for maintaining linen quality, minimizing losses, and supporting overall cleanliness and efficiency within the organization.

What are some common challenges a linen master faces and how can they be effectively managed?

A Linen Master often encounters challenges such as managing inventory shortages, addressing last-minute requests, and ensuring linen quality meets hygiene standards. These can be effectively managed by implementing robust inventory tracking systems, maintaining clear communication with housekeeping and laundry teams, and conducting regular quality checks. Proactive scheduling and strong organizational skills also help minimize disruptions and keep operations running smoothly. By building good relationships across departments, a Linen Master can quickly respond to urgent needs and maintain a consistent supply of clean linens.

What is the difference between Linen Master vs Linen Supervisor?

AspectLinen MasterLinen Supervisor
CredentialsExperience in laundry management, possibly certifications in hospitality or laundry operationsSimilar experience, often with supervisory training or certifications
Work EnvironmentHotels, hospitals, large laundry facilitiesHotels, healthcare facilities, laundry departments
ResponsibilitiesOversees linen inventory, quality control, staff coordinationSupervises linen staff, manages daily operations, ensures quality standards

The Linen Master typically holds a more senior role with broader responsibilities in managing linen operations, while the Linen Supervisor focuses on daily supervision and staff management. Both roles require experience in laundry or hospitality settings, but the Linen Master often has more strategic duties and oversight.

Soil Sorter

  • Manually opens bags containing soiled linen
  • Accurately weighs sorted linen in carts/bags to note the weight
  • Must sort, count, tag, and list soiled linens in Spindle screen in their designated work station
  • Send linen via vacuum air system in their assigned station
  • Move soiled linen to the conveyor to be sorted by type
  • Sort linen by hand to identify and separate by type
  • Pick up and place linen in the appropriate bins
  • Report any instruments, sharp items, and other foreign objects in linens to Soil Team Leader
  • Completely clean and disinfect soil sorting area at end of shift
  • Inspect each linen for tears, stains, and holes

Washer

  • Select appropriate wash formulas based on the degree of soiled linen, load size, and fabric
  • Inspect linens throughout shift to ensure the proper pH level is maintained in the washers
  • Must perform spotting procedures to remove stains utilizing a variety of special chemicals
  • Monitor use of all chemicals used in a washroom process, ensuring proper amounts of chemicals are on hand for each load be washed during a shift
  • Has complete understanding of wash-overs and the process
  • Responsible for satisfactory and timely completion of assigned linen according to schedule
  • Safely and properly uses detergents and adheres to all safety precautions
  • Report equipment/cleaning product needs and/or malfunctions to Washroom Team Leader
  • Have a process understanding of the tunnels and the material that comes out
